    The CLAT exam consists of 120 multiple-choice questions (MCQs) across five sections: English Language, Current Affairs including General Knowledge, Legal Reasoning, Logical Reasoning, and Quantitative Techniques. The total duration is 2 hours. English tests reading comprehension and vocabulary. General Knowledge and Current Affairs focus on national and international events, history, and static GK. Legal Reasoning assesses understanding of legal principles, while Logical Reasoning evaluates critical thinking skills. Quantitative Techniques includes basic mathematics.
